Diyar

Diyar is a short, understated name associated with homeland, country, and a sense of place.

Meaning

Diyar is generally understood to mean homeland, country, or land. In Turkish, the word can also refer to a particular region or place.

Origin

Diyar comes from Arabic diyār, the plural of dār, meaning house or home. It is used in Turkish both as an ordinary word and as a given name.

In recent years

Diyar was among the most chosen names for a time, appearing in six earlier top-one-hundred lists and reaching a best rank of seventy-five. It does not appear in the latest official top-one-hundred list.
